C.

Opinion

Based on our review of the Documents and our understanding of the current PRC Laws, subject to the assumptions above and the Qualifications (as defined below), we are of the opinion that, as of the date hereof, so far as PRC Laws are concerned:

i.

Each of the PRC Group Entities is validly existing with limited liability under the PRC Laws and has full power, authority, legal right to enter into, execute, assume, deliver and perform its obligations under each of the Corporate Structure Contracts to which it is a party and has duly executed and delivered each of the Corporate Structure Contracts.

ii.

Each of the Corporate Structure Contracts is valid and legally binding under the PRC Laws, and the obligations undertaken by and the rights granted to each party to the Corporate Structure Contracts are legally permissible under PRC Laws. It’s pertinent to note that the pledge on equity interest in Zhejiang Keying and Beijing Lewan, respectively, would not be deemed validly established until it is registered with the competent PRC Authorities. However, there are substantial uncertainties with regard to the interpretation and application of PRC Laws and future PRC laws and regulations, and there can be no assurance that the PRC Authorities will not take a view that is contrary to or otherwise different from our opinion stated above.

iii.

To our best knowledge after a limited-scope search through the Internet (i.e. the website of China Judgments Online, the website of Beijing Court, the website of Zhejiang Court and the website of Public Information of Enforcement in China), there was no legal proceeding which had challenged the legality, effectiveness or validity of the Corporate Structure Contracts and/or the transactions contemplated thereby.

This opinion is subject to the following qualifications (the “Qualifications”):

i.

Our opinion is limited to the PRC Laws of general application on the date hereof. We have made no investigation of, and do not express or imply any views on, the laws of any jurisdiction other than the PRC.

ii.

The PRC Laws referred to herein are laws and regulations publicly available and currently in force on the date hereof and there is no guarantee that any of such laws and regulations, or the interpretation or enforcement thereof, will not be changed, amended or revoked in the future with or without retrospective effect.

iii.

Our opinion is subject to the effects of (a) certain legal or statutory principles affecting the enforceability of contractual rights generally under the concepts of public interest, social ethics, national security, good faith, fair dealing, and applicable statutes of limitation; (b) any circumstances in connection with formulation, execution or performance of any legal documents that would be deemed materially mistaken, clearly unconscionable, fraudulent or coercionary; (c) judicial discretion with respect to the availability of specific performance, injunctive relief, remedies or defenses, or calculation of damages; and (d) the discretion of any competent PRC legislative, administrative or judicial bodies in exercising their authority in the PRC.

iv.

This opinion is issued based on our understanding of the current PRC Laws. For matters not explicitly provided under the current PRC Laws, the interpretation, implementation and application of the specific requirements under the PRC Laws are subject to the final discretion of competent PRC legislative, administrative and judicial authorities. There are substantial uncertainties regarding the interpretation and application of the PRC Laws, and there can be no assurance that the PRC Authorities will ultimately take a view that is not contrary to our opinion stated above.

v.

We may rely, as to matters of fact (but not as to legal conclusions), to the extent we deem proper, on certificates and confirmations of responsible officers of the PRC Group Entities and PRC government officials.
